Below are the official results of the 5th leg of the Malaysian National Paintball League 2008. We'll be posting pictures and videos soon so keep checking back. Team Lunacy bagged 3rd last weekend, won 2nd overall this season to our surprise and are promoted to division 2 for 2009. We were also awarded best paintball club under Macdev Ronin. Awesome weekend.
MY-NPL 2008 (Season Grand Finale)
Venue: MAPAAC, Petaling Jaya, Selangor.
Date: 1st-2nd November 2008
Division 1: (10 teams)
1st = NEMESIS (Kuala Lumpur)
2nd = MACDEV RONIN (KUALA LUMPUR)
3rd = ZEALOUS (Selangor)
4th = WOLVERINEZ SINAR fm (Selangor)
Division 2: (8 teams)
1st = BALLBUSTERS (Kuala Lumpur)
2nd = NO MERCY (Johor)
3rd = PMB (Kuala Lumpur)
4th = RAINFOREST 7 TIGERS (Pahang)
Division 3: (18 teams)
1st = WARRIOR (Selangor)
2nd = CMX (Kuala Lumpur)
3rd = RONIN LUNACY (Kuala Lumpur)
4th = SUNSHIRO (Pahang)
Division 4: (37 teams)
1st = LEGIO-X HASTATI
2nd = WOLF PACK
3rd = ROMEOZ
4th = UNIVERSITY MALAYSIA PERLIS
Special Division: Kumpulan Karangkraf (10teams) -Media Patner
1st = RAZZMATAZ
2nd = DABEL
3rd = ARSO
4th = TEAM X
OVERALL CHAMPION DIVISION 1 - NEMESIS LEGION
OVERALL CHAMPION DIVISION 2 - BALLBUSTERS
OVERALL CHAMPION DIVISION 3 - SUNSHIRO
SPECIAL AWARD 2008 (INDIVIDUAL) - AFZARINA ABDUL AZIZ
SPECIAL AWARD 2008 (TEAM) - NOMERCY
BEST CLUB 2008 - MACDEV RONIN
Congratulations to all the winners.

Last Tournament For Ronin Lunacy This 2008 Season

Well this weekend, 1st & 2nd November 2008 @ MAPAAC Astaka Petaling Jaya, will be our last tournament of the year/season. It was an interesting year for the team. Especially after we signed with paintball club Ronin and joined with some players from then team Harlequins. Ronin Lunacy are set to play the grand season finale of the MY-NPL 2008 series.
There're a lot of news concerning the team, players and Lunacy's future after this weekend. Some of it's bad and some of it's good it depends. But for now lets hope you guys and girls can make it this weekend to support us.
After 4 legs we've managed to get on the podium 3 times. Our first leg was a flop due to the joint venture thing though but that was all part of the learning process. 10th place, 4th place, 2nd place and another 2nd place. We're hoping to do our best as always this time around in the 5th leg, and most of all, have as much fun as possible. Winning of course is one thing, but to enjoy the sport of paintball is really why we're all here in the first place. I mean look at our team name and you know it's just a bunch of friends who are just crazy off and on the fields. Ah well. 2008 was a good year in division 3. We learnt a lot and did well for a newcomer in the division. 2009 will be intriguing.

New Macdev/SPO Gear Universal Loader Shell Coming Soon

This universal loader shell is made by SPO Gear in collaboration with Macdev. It will come with 2 tops which can be replaced without a tool. One is the regular lid top and another is a classic speed feed system top. The shells will fit the Vlocity, Vlocity jr., Halo, Reloader and Magna. Macdev are on a roll!!! Mad propz to them.

New Macdev Droid Gold Bolt Upgrade

Below is taken from their website @ http://www.macdev.net/goldbolt.html. Not too sure about the price in Malaysia yet but I'm sure Pro Paintball Shop will have it in stock very soon with a reasonable price seeing how they are our exclusive Macdev Distributor in Malaysia.
"Our designers at MacDev have come up with a new improved Droid bolt. This gold bolt uses optimised air paths for a faster, more efficient shot with less kick, a reworked bump stop to add up to 8x the strength and anticlip tip technology to allow you to shoot more brittle paint.
The gold bolt is aftermarket, so purchase one now from your local MacDev stockist.
The new Droid gold bolt upgrade will give your Droid a boost with:
- improved air efficiency
- improved strength
- smoother action
- anticlip tip technology

Malaysian Super7 2008 Results
Here are the official results of the recent concluded Malaysian Super 7. Congratz to all the winners.
Division 1
1st = Nemesis Legion
2nd = Raskal
3rd = Rimba Bandits
4th = Demonz Red
Division 2
1st = Lemon Ruski
2nd = Nomercy
3rd = Ballbusters
4th = CMX
Division 3
1st = RAZ Legion
2nd = Shimigami-X
3rd = Demonz Devils
4th = Oscar Legio-X
Division 4
1st = Romeoz
2nd = Legio-X Hastati
3rd = Skyfighter
4th = Shockwave
Congratulation to all winners.
